Arranging the Warehouse Layout

The initial phase in enhancing steel warehouse construction involves organizing the warehouse layout. This layout should be strategically designed to maximize space utilization, minimize employee travel distances, and enhance the flow of materials. Incorporating storage racks, bins, and containers can effectively optimize space usage and enhance the accessibility of materials.

Being Aware of Potential Disasters

Disasters can occur suddenly, causing significant damage in a short span. Warehouse general contractors recognize the importance of being informed about potential threats in a specific area and taking precautions to ensure the building's resilience. The walls of a steel warehouse building should be designed to withstand windstorms, and structures in flood-prone areas should incorporate flood-resistant design strategies. Additionally, employing passive fire protection construction is prudent irrespective of the location. This approach hinders the rapid spread of smoke and fire, reducing the risk of collapse. It not only buys time for first responders, potentially minimizing property damage but also enhances employee safety by allowing more time for evacuation.

Choosing a Flexible Design

Experienced business owners understand the importance of envisioning future needs when undertaking today's projects. This is particularly crucial in steel warehouse construction, considering the long-term utilization of the space. Opting for a versatile design that can easily adapt to evolving operations is essential. Prioritizing considerations such as size, weight, and height requirements is vital, accounting for factors like workers, equipment, stored goods, and shipping and handling operations. Prefabricated metal buildings, with their inherent flexibility, offer the advantage of customization and adjustment to meet nearly any requirement.

Incorporating Automation and Technology

Integrating automation and technology is a valuable strategy for SME companies aiming to construct steel warehouses. This involves deploying automated storage and retrieval systems, adopting a warehouse management system, and utilizing barcode scanners and RFID technology. These technologies contribute to enhancing inventory management, minimizing manual handling, and boosting overall productivity.
